Native American, New Mexico, Santo Domingo Pueblo, ca. 20th century CE. A large and highly-burnished terracotta bowl with a flat base, rolling walls, a deep interior cavity, and a thin rim. The upper exterior rim displays a decorative register of abstract geometric designs in hues of cream, umber, and jet, while the interior cavity and exterior base are colored with an umber pigment. A signature "BHG" is inscribed on both the exterior surface walls and the base; the base signature is faded. Size: 6.75" Diameter (17.1 cm).
